To provide a driving support apparatus for vehicles, which suppresses the increase of fuel consumption when evading the collision of vehicles with each other at an intersection by utilizing communication such as vehicle-to-vehicle communication.
The driving support apparatus for vehicles includes: an intersection detection means 1 for detecting an intersection, in which an own vehicle is approaching and which does not have a traffic light; a communication means 2 for exchanging the data of fuel consumption or the like between the own vehicle and the other vehicles; a crossing vehicle extraction means 3 for extracting a crossing vehicle, which is predicted to collide with the own vehicle at the intersection, among the other vehicles; a vehicle group setting means 4 for setting the own vehicle and a series of vehicles following the own vehicle as an own vehicle group and setting the crossing vehicle and a series of vehicles following the crossing vehicle as a crossing vehicle group; a fuel consumption comparison means 5 for obtaining the fuel consumption efficiency of each of the own vehicle group and the crossing vehicle group, and comparing obtained each of the fuel consumption efficiency with each other; and a travel control instruction means 6 for instructing the change of a vehicle speed to the respective vehicles of a low fuel consumption vehicle group so that the own vehicle group and the crossing vehicle group can pass through the intersection without colliding with each other.
